The United States Army Health Contracting Activity, Medical Readiness Contracting Office � West (MRCO-W), Sources Sought - Karl Storz Integrated OR System Maintenance Fort Bliss, Texas is requesting information and conducting market research to identify and determine if there are potential sources which have the capabilities to provide the requirements specified herein. As part of its market research, MRCO-W is issuing this Sources Sought to determine if there exists an adequate number of qualified interested contractors capable of providing on-site, full service, scheduled and unscheduled maintenance of Karl Storz integrated operating room systems located at William Beaumont Army Medical Center, Fort Bliss, Texas. All servicing must be fully performed in accordance with OEM standards and specifications. The anticipated period of performance for this requirement will be greater than one year. The NAICS code for this requirement is 811210. The Government may use the responses to this sources sought for information and planning purposes.
